Q: How do I extract audio from YouTube without losing quality?

A: Use yt-dlp (a command-line tool) with the --extract-audio flag and specify a high-bitrate format like --audio-format m4a or --audio-format flac. For a GUI option, try 4K Video Downloader or JDownloader, which offer quality settings up to 320kbps. Avoid low-bitrate converters, as they degrade audio fidelity.

Q: Are there legal risks to playing copyrighted music from YouTube in the background?

A: Playing copyrighted music in public or commercial settings without permission can lead to copyright infringement claims, even if you’re using YouTube. For personal, non-commercial use, the risk is lower, but YouTube’s Content ID system may still flag repeated streams. To mitigate risks, use royalty-free tracks, Creative Commons-licensed content, or YouTube’s official audio libraries. If in doubt, consult a legal expert familiar with digital media laws.
